South Africa Visa for Indians 2026 — eVisa — apply online (or VFS sticker), Fees & Documents

South Africa visa for Indian passport holders: eVisa — apply online (or VFS sticker). Govt fee Tourist eVisa: GRATIS (visa fee waived for Indians). VFS service fee around ₹1,990 if applying through VFS., processing Usually 5–10 working days, max stay Up to 30 days per visit on eVisa (single entry); up to 90 days on tra

Fares and prices quoted in this guide are indicative estimates only — illustrative, not live quotes, and may be out of date. Search FlightGPT for current fares before booking.

How Indian passport holders get a visa for South Africa: visa type, government fee, processing time, maximum stay, the documents required and where to apply. Government-sourced — always verify on the official site before you travel.

Quick facts

Documents you'll need

How & where to apply

Indian nationals can apply for the South Africa eVisa launched 2024 via the official DHA ePermits portal. Traditional sticker visa still available via VFS Global in India. DHA ePermits — South Africa eVisa (official)

Transit & connections

Airside transit at OR Tambo (JNB) / Cape Town (CPT) without clearing immigration does not need a visa.

Good to know

The eVisa for Indians launched 2024 at ehome.dha.gov.za — the visa fee is waived but VFS still charges a service fee for sticker route. Yellow fever cert required only if arriving from Kenya/Tanzania/Uganda etc. Indians holding a valid US/UK/Schengen/Canada visa often get faster sticker approvals at VFS. Visa rules change often — confirm on the official government source: https://www.dha.gov.za/

Frequently asked questions

Do Indians need a visa for South Africa?

eVisa — apply online (or VFS sticker). The eVisa for Indians launched 2024 at ehome.dha.gov.za — the visa fee is waived but VFS still charges a service fee for sticker route. Yellow fever cert required only if arriving from Kenya/Tanzania/Uganda etc. Indians holding a valid US/UK/Schengen/Canada visa often get faster sticker approvals at VFS.

What documents do Indians need for a South Africa visa?

Passport valid 30+ days beyond stay with 2 blank pages; Recent passport photo; Confirmed return ticket; Hotel/tour booking; Bank statements last 3 months; Employment / ITR proof; Travel insurance; Yellow fever certificate (only if arriving from endemic country)

How long does a South Africa visa take and what does it cost?

Processing: Usually 5–10 working days. Government fee: Tourist eVisa: GRATIS (visa fee waived for Indians). VFS service fee around ₹1,990 if applying through VFS.. Maximum stay: Up to 30 days per visit on eVisa (single entry); up to 90 days on traditional sticker.

How do Indians apply for a South Africa visa?

Indian nationals can apply for the South Africa eVisa launched 2024 via the official DHA ePermits portal. Traditional sticker visa still available via VFS Global in India. Official source: https://www.dha.gov.za/

← All visa guides for Indian travellers